
1762-IF2OF2 Analog Combo Module Installation & Maintenance Guide
Product Introduction
The 1762‑IF2OF2 module supports 0‑10V DC and 4‑20mA signals. It provides a 16‑bit resolution for inputs. The outputs feature a 14‑bit resolution. You can configure each channel independently. This module directly mounts on the MicroLogix backplane. It eliminates extra cabling. The 1762‑IF2OF2 also features a removable terminal block. This design simplifies wiring and replacement. Technical Insights
Specifically, the 1762‑IF2OF2 uses a successive approximation ADC. This architecture provides fast input sampling. You can set the input filters for noise reduction. Meanwhile, the outputs use a rail‑to‑rail amplifier. This design drives most actuator loads directly. The module's update rate is 8 milliseconds. This rate supports rapid control loops. Besides, the 1762‑IF2OF2 includes diagnostic indicators. These LEDs show module status and channel activity. You can monitor over‑range conditions easily. Furthermore, the module offers auto‑calibration. This feature maintains accuracy over time. The 1762‑IF2OF2 operates between 0‑55 °C. It also withstands 5‑95% non‑condensing humidity.
Installation & Maintenance
Begin by disconnecting system power. Then, align the module with the backplane slot. Slide it firmly until the latch clicks. Connect the removable terminal block. Next, wire the input channels correctly. Use twisted pair cables for signal wiring. Separate these cables from power wires. This practice prevents electrical noise. For the outputs, check the load impedance. Ensure the load stays within specifications. After wiring, apply power and configure the module. Use RSLogix 500 software for setup. Specifically, set the channel configuration words. Define the input type and output range. Regularly inspect terminal connections. Tighten any loose screws. Clean the module with dry compressed air. Avoid using liquid cleaners. Finally, verify the module status LED. A solid green light indicates proper operation. Schedule routine calibration checks yearly.

Buyer’s Guide FAQ
Q1: What controllers support the 1762‑IF2OF2?
A1: The 1762‑IF2OF2 directly supports MicroLogix 1200 and MicroLogix 1400 controllers. It fits any 1762 expansion slot.
Q2: Can I mix voltage and current signals on the 1762‑IF2OF2?
A2: Yes, you can configure each channel individually. The 1762‑IF2OF2 accepts 0‑10V or 4‑20mA per channel.
Q3: How do I address the 1762‑IF2OF2 in RSLogix 500?
A3: RSLogix 500 auto‑detects the module. You can find its data words in the I/O configuration tree. Then, map the input and output words.
Q4: What is the output load range for the 1762‑IF2OF2?
A4: For voltage mode, the minimum load is 1k ohm. For current mode, the maximum load is 600 ohm. Always check your actuator specs.
Q5: Does the 1762‑IF2OF2 provide isolation?
A5: The module offers channel‑to‑bus isolation. It does not provide channel‑to‑channel isolation. Hence, use external isolators if needed.
